Package com.csvreader

Examples of com.csvreader.CsvReader.readRecord()


    CsvReader reader = CsvReader.parse("\"" + generateString('a', 100001)
        + "\"");
    reader.setSafetySwitch(false);
    Assert.assertTrue(reader.readRecord());
    Assert.assertEquals(generateString('a', 100001), reader.get(0));
    Assert.assertFalse(reader.readRecord());
    reader.close();
  }

  @Test
  public void test146() throws Exception {
View Full Code Here


    CsvReader reader = CsvReader.parse("\"" + generateString('a', 10000)
        + "\r\nb");
    Assert.assertEquals("", reader.getRawRecord());
    Assert.assertTrue(reader.skipLine());
    Assert.assertEquals("", reader.getRawRecord());
    Assert.assertTrue(reader.readRecord());
    Assert.assertEquals("b", reader.get(0));
    Assert.assertFalse(reader.readRecord());
    reader.close();
  }
View Full Code Here

    Assert.assertEquals("", reader.getRawRecord());
    Assert.assertTrue(reader.skipLine());
    Assert.assertEquals("", reader.getRawRecord());
    Assert.assertTrue(reader.readRecord());
    Assert.assertEquals("b", reader.get(0));
    Assert.assertFalse(reader.readRecord());
    reader.close();
  }

  @Test
  public void test147() throws Exception {
View Full Code Here

    }

    CsvReader reader = CsvReader.parse(data.toString());
    reader.setUseTextQualifier(false);
    reader.setEscapeMode(CsvReader.ESCAPE_MODE_BACKSLASH);
    Assert.assertTrue(reader.readRecord());
    Assert.assertEquals(generateString('\b', 10000), reader.get(0));
    Assert.assertFalse(reader.readRecord());
    reader.close();
  }
View Full Code Here

    CsvReader reader = CsvReader.parse(data.toString());
    reader.setUseTextQualifier(false);
    reader.setEscapeMode(CsvReader.ESCAPE_MODE_BACKSLASH);
    Assert.assertTrue(reader.readRecord());
    Assert.assertEquals(generateString('\b', 10000), reader.get(0));
    Assert.assertFalse(reader.readRecord());
    reader.close();
  }

  @Test
  public void test148() throws Exception {
View Full Code Here

    // testing a specific case in GetRawRecord where the result is what's in
    // the data buffer
    // plus what's in the raw buffer
    CsvReader reader = CsvReader.parse("\"" + generateString('a', 100000)
        + "\"\r\n" + generateString('a', 100000));
    Assert.assertTrue(reader.readRecord());
    Assert.assertEquals(generateString('a', 100000), reader.get(0));
    Assert.assertEquals("\"" + generateString('a', 100000) + "\"", reader
        .getRawRecord());
    Assert.assertTrue(reader.readRecord());
    Assert.assertEquals(generateString('a', 100000), reader.get(0));
View Full Code Here

        + "\"\r\n" + generateString('a', 100000));
    Assert.assertTrue(reader.readRecord());
    Assert.assertEquals(generateString('a', 100000), reader.get(0));
    Assert.assertEquals("\"" + generateString('a', 100000) + "\"", reader
        .getRawRecord());
    Assert.assertTrue(reader.readRecord());
    Assert.assertEquals(generateString('a', 100000), reader.get(0));
    Assert.assertEquals(generateString('a', 100000), reader.getRawRecord());
    Assert.assertFalse(reader.readRecord());
    reader.close();
  }
View Full Code Here

    Assert.assertEquals("\"" + generateString('a', 100000) + "\"", reader
        .getRawRecord());
    Assert.assertTrue(reader.readRecord());
    Assert.assertEquals(generateString('a', 100000), reader.get(0));
    Assert.assertEquals(generateString('a', 100000), reader.getRawRecord());
    Assert.assertFalse(reader.readRecord());
    reader.close();
  }

  @Test
  public void test149() throws Exception {
View Full Code Here

    boolean exceptionThrown = false;

    Assert.assertFalse(fail.DisposeCalled);
    try {
      // need to test IO exception block logic while trying to read
      reader.readRecord();
    } catch (IOException ex) {
      // make sure stream that caused exception
      // has been sent a dipose call
      Assert.assertTrue(fail.DisposeCalled);
      exceptionThrown = true;
View Full Code Here

    Assert.assertTrue(reader.readRecord());
    Assert.assertEquals("1", reader.get("userid"));
    Assert.assertEquals("Bruce", reader.get("name"));
    Assert.assertEquals(0L, reader.getCurrentRecord());
    Assert.assertEquals(2, reader.getColumnCount());
    Assert.assertTrue(reader.readRecord());
    Assert.assertEquals("2", reader.get("userid"));
    Assert.assertEquals("Toni", reader.get("name"));
    Assert.assertEquals(1L, reader.getCurrentRecord());
    Assert.assertEquals(2, reader.getColumnCount());
    Assert.assertTrue(reader.readRecord());
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.